36-19-2
Section 36-19-2 Powers and duties of Fire Marshal, deputies and assistants generally. The Fire
Marshal and his duly appointed deputies and assistants shall have the specific duty of enforcing
the laws, regulations and ordinances of the state and the provisions of this article throughout
the state in matters relating to: (1) Prevention of fires; (2) Storage, sale and use of combustibles
and explosives; (3) Installation and maintenance of automatic and other fire alarm systems
and fire extinguishing equipment; (4) Construction, maintenance and regulation of fire escapes;
(5) The means and adequacy of exits in case of fire from factories, asylums, hospitals, churches,
schools, halls, theaters, amphitheaters and all other places in which numbers of persons live,
work or congregate from time to time for any purpose or purposes; (6) Suppression of arson,
and the investigation of the cause, origin and circumstance of fires. The Fire Marshal, his

8-17-278
Section 8-17-278 Reduced Cigarette Ignition Propensity Standards and Firefighter Protection
Act Fund. There is hereby established in the State Treasury a special fund to be known as
the Reduced Cigarette Ignition Propensity Standards and Firefighter Protection Act Fund. The
fund shall consist of all certification fees paid under Section 8-17-273 and monies recovered
as penalties under Section 8-17-275. The monies shall be deposited to the credit of the fund
and shall, in addition to any other monies made available for that purpose, be made available
to the State Fire Marshal to support fire safety and prevention programs. All payments from
the Reduced Cigarette Ignition Propensity Standards and Firefighter Protection Act Fund shall
be made on the audit and warrant of the state Comptroller on vouchers certified and submitted
by the State Fire Marshal. (Act 2009-630, p. 1927, §9.)...

36-19-4
Section 36-19-4 Right of Fire Marshal, etc., to enter buildings, etc., for purposes of investigations
or inspections. The Fire Marshal, his deputies or any of his assistants may at all hours enter
any building or premises within this state for the purpose of making an investigation or inspection
which under the provisions of this article he or they may deem necessary to be made. (Acts
1919, No. 701, p. 1013, §5; Code 1923, §976; Code 1940, T. 55, §50.)...

41-9-650
Section 41-9-650 Criminal history background check prior to issuance of permit or license.
In addition to any other requirements, any agency, board, or commission in this state that
issues a permit or license, by rule, may require a criminal background check through ALEA
as part of its licensing or permitting requirements. Any agency, board, or commission adopting
a rule requiring a background check shall be subject to rules and procedures of the commission
for the use of the background check. (Act 2019-495, §2.)...
